Indonesia, Flooding in Deli Serdang (North Sumatra)

Sumatera Utara, Indonesia
Event Date : Wed, 28 Aug 2024 | Disaster : Flood (1)
AHADID : AHA-FL-2024-001379-IDN | GLIDE Number :

Affected Area/s

Description

➢ Chronology: As a result of high rainfall and last long enough causing the Buncong River water to cross the pool village overflowing on Wednesday, August 28, 2024 at 01:00 WIB

➢ Location:
● Percut Sei Tuan District
- Pool Village

➢ Life:
● 61 kk / 183 affected people

➢ Material loss:
● 61 affected housing units

➢ Efforts:
● Coordination with the Government of Percut Sei Tuan District
● Coordination with the Pemdes Pool
● Conduct assessment and mitigation at the flood site

➢ Latest conditions:
● Large tree trunks and garbage that causes the Buncong River water to be blocked has been pulled to land
● Floods that inundate residents' homes gradually receded and
the community can move back as usual
● TMA 10 - 15 cm

Source: Pusdalops BPBD Deli Serdang Regency
